<br />Anoka County Contract No.2006-oSS8 <br /> <br />XI. NUUNTENANCE <br /> <br />1. Maintenance of the completed watermain, sanitary sewer, storm sewer (except catch <br />basins and catch basin leads), detention basins (including ponds and their outlet <br />structures and any grit chambers and/or collectors) shall be the sole obligation of the <br />City. <br /> <br />2. Maintenance of all trails and sidewalks, including snow plowing, shall be the sole <br />responsibility of the City. <br /> <br />3. Maintenance of streetlights and cost of electrical power to the streetlights shall be the <br />sole obligation of the City. <br /> <br />4. The City shall be responsible to maintain all streetscape features installed with the <br />Project. Maintenance shall be performed in accordance with the "Anoka County <br />Highway Department landscape/Streetscape Guidelines dated June 2000." <br /> <br />5. Maintenance of the completed signals and signal equipment shall be the sole <br />obligation of the County. <br /> <br />6. The County shall maintain the traffic signal controller, traffic signal and pedestrian <br />indications, loop detectors and associated wiring of the said traffic control signals at <br />the sole obligation of the County. <br /> <br />7. Painting of the traffic signals shall be the sole obligation of the County. Any <br />variation of painting color standards will be billed to the City. <br /> <br />8. Timing of the traffic signals shall be determined by the County. <br /> <br />9. Only the County shall have access to the controller cabinets. <br /> <br />10. The traffic control signals shall be the property of the County. <br /> <br />11. The City shall be responsible for maintenance of the luminaries, lurninaire relamping, <br />and luminaire painting. <br /> <br />12. All maintenance of the EVP Systems shall be completed by the County. The City <br />shall be billed by the County on a quarterly basis for all incurred costs. <br /> <br />13. EVP Emitter Units may be installed on and used only by Emergency Vehicles <br />responding to an emergency as defined in Minnesota Statutes ~I69.0I, Subdivision 5, <br />and ~I69.03. The City shall provide a list to the County Engineer, or the County's <br />dwy appointed representative, of all such vehicles with emitter units on an annual <br />basis. <br /> <br />14. Malfunctions of the EVP Systems shall be immediately reported to the County. <br />15. All timing of said EVP Systems shall be determined by the County. <br /> <br />8 <br /> <br />~. <br />
